With no official statement in sight, we will keep going on rumors. The latest we have comes from a recent report by the Japanese news organization Nikkei. According to the report, Apple is in the stages of producing an LTE 4G iPhone 5 and iPad 3.


The two rumored devices will launch on Japan`s NTT DoCoMo in summer and fall of 2012 respectively. It was already suspected that the two devices will roll out next year and that they `ll both have LTE 4G radios support to their networks. Nontheless, it`s still nice to hear rumors about it.

Apple CEO Tim Cook is said to have met with NTT DoCoMo president Kiyoyuki Tsujimura and VP Takashi Yamada earlier this month to work out the details of the arrangement, and the companies have reportedly reached agreeable terms.

As to the timing, summer and fall Japanese launches don’t preclude spring and summer U.S. releases, but as we saw with the iPhone 4S this year, Apple could move the timing around delivering us an iPad 3 instead of the old iPhone WWDC spot in 2012.I guess we will have to wait and see.
